One cup of Colorado trout is around 143 grams and contains approximately 215.0 calories, 34 grams of protein, 8 grams of fat, and 0 grams of carbohydrates.

Colorado Trout is a delectable freshwater fish, renowned for its vibrant flavor and sustainability. Native to the sparkling rivers and high-altitude lakes of the Rocky Mountains, this fish is often featured in classic Rocky Mountain cuisine, grilled, smoked, or pan-seared to perfection. Rich in omega-3 fatty acids, Colorado Trout offers a heart-healthy option, packed with protein and essential nutrients, making it a delicious choice for health-conscious diners. Whether paired with seasonal vegetables or prepared in a savory stew, Colorado Trout is a true taste of the Colorado wilderness.
